2.41    Determine the osmotic pressure of a solution prepared by dissolving 25\; mg  of K_{2}SO_{4}  in  2\; litre  of water at 25^{\circ}C,  assuming that it is completely dissociated.

Answers (1)

best_answer

Dissociation of K2SO4 is as follows :- 

                                  

It is clear that 3 ions are produced, so the value of i will be 3.

Molecular weight of K2SO4 = 2(39) + 1(32) + 4(16) = 174u.

                                                \Pi = i\ C\ R\ T

Putting all the values :-

                                      \Pi =\frac{3 \times 25 \times 10-3 \times 0.082 \times 298}{174\times2}

                                            = 5.27\times10^{-3}\ atm
